Sumo squat

Muscle:
glutes and adductors
Equipment:
barbell or dumbbell

Why it's worth doing

The sumo squat exists to load a part of the leg the conventional squat barely touches: the adductors. The wide stance with toes turned out puts those muscles in a much more direct line of pull with hip extension, something a shoulder-width stance doesn't offer to the same degree.

By keeping the torso more upright than a conventional squat at the same depth, it demands less spinal flexion under load, which makes it a friendlier option for the lower back, especially when done with a dumbbell or kettlebell instead of a bar resting across the back.

That dumbbell version is also the one most people actually train, since it needs no rack or specialized equipment; a single weight held between the legs is enough, making it just as viable in a small home setup as in a fully equipped gym.

Finally, it complements the conventional squat directly instead of competing with it: it trains the glutes and adductors with an emphasis a shoulder-width stance doesn't give, so adding it to a routine that already includes the conventional squat closes a gap in stimulus instead of doubling up on one that's already covered.

How to do it

  1. Stand with your feet noticeably wider than shoulder-width, toes turned out about thirty to forty-five degrees.
  2. Hold a dumbbell or kettlebell with both hands, hanging between your legs, arms straight from the start.
  3. Brace your core and lower yourself by bending your hips and knees together, letting your knees track the same wide line as your toes.
  4. Lower until your elbows nearly brush the floor, or as far as your hip mobility allows, chest up and spine neutral.
  5. Keep your whole foot down on the floor, without the weight drifting to your heels or your toes.
  6. Drive through your whole foot to stand up, squeezing your glutes and adductors at the top.
  7. Repeat without losing your foot width or your knee-out angle on any rep in the set.

Muscles worked

The prime movers are the adductors, which in this wide stance sit in a much more direct line of pull with hip extension than in a conventional squat, along with the glute max, which also takes on more load from the same angle change. The quads still work as secondary movers, extending the knee through the whole ascent, but they play a relatively smaller role than in a narrow-stance squat.

The hamstrings assist the glutes in hip extension, and their contribution grows with the depth reached. The erector spinae chain works isometrically to hold the spine, though with less demand than in a conventional squat, since the torso stays more upright through the whole range.

As stabilizers, the core holds the intra-abdominal pressure that stiffens the torso; the glute medius and minimus keep the knee from caving in despite the mechanical advantage the wide stance already gives; and the hip flexors get a passive stretch at the bottom of the movement because of how wide the stance sits.

The split between adductor and quad work depends on stance width and how far the toes turn out: the wider the stance and the more the toes flare, the more the adductors take over from the quads. That's the variable that lets two lifters with the same sumo squat numbers develop their legs very differently.

Sumo or conventional

Sumo or conventional is the question that brings a lot of people to this page, and it isn't settled by which one is better; it comes down to what muscle split you're actually training for.

The conventional squat, feet at shoulder width, splits the work between quads and glutes with the quads carrying slightly more of it, and it demands more forward torso lean to reach the same depth, which loads the lower back isometrically a bit more.

The sumo squat, feet wide with toes turned out, shifts the emphasis toward the adductors and glutes, and it allows a more upright torso through the whole range, something a lot of people with a sensitive lower back notice right away. In exchange, it demands more hip external-rotation mobility, which some people find harder to access than the ankle mobility the conventional squat asks for.

The practical call: if the goal is quads, or matching the more widely used strength standard, the conventional squat is the reference. If the goal is glutes and adductors, or an upright torso is easier on the back, the sumo squat does that job just as well. Most serious leg programs don't pick just one; they rotate both across different weeks, or run them on different days in the same week to cover both stimulus splits.

Frequently asked questions

Barbell or dumbbell?

A dumbbell or kettlebell hanging between your legs is the most common gym version: it needs no rack, doesn't load your back with a bar on top, and covers most hypertrophy goals on its own. The barbell version, loaded across the back, lets you move more weight, but demands back-squat technique in a sumo stance, and shows up less outside a strength-focused gym.

How far out should my toes point?

Thirty to forty-five degrees works for most people, adjusted to whatever lets your knee track the same line as your foot on the way down. There's no universal angle; each person's hip mobility shifts that number a bit one way or the other.

Does the sumo squat replace the conventional squat?

No. It trains a different split of muscle, more adductor and glute, relatively less quad, so it adds a stimulus the conventional squat doesn't provide to the same degree rather than substituting it.

Why does the torso stay more upright than in a conventional squat?

Because the wide stance lets the hips drop almost straight down between the legs, without needing as much forward torso lean to reach the same depth. That takes load off the lower back compared to a conventional squat at the same depth.

Similar exercises

The Bulgarian split squat adds unilateral work the sumo squat, moving both legs together, doesn't offer: it exposes side-to-side imbalances and adds single-leg quad work needing nothing more than a pair of dumbbells, the same kind of simple equipment the most common sumo version already uses. The hip thrust rounds out glute training from a different angle, isolating pure hip extension at the point in the range where neither the sumo nor the conventional squat does its best work, adding direct glute volume without repeating the same knee pattern.
